Crispy Matzo Meal Chicken Cutlets
  • Serves: 4 People
  • Prepare Time: 15 minutes
  • Cooking Time: 15 minutes
  • Calories: 480
  • Difficulty: Easy
Print

This matzo meal chicken recipe gives you flavorful, golden cutlets with a crunchy coating and tender interior. A staple for Jewish holidays and a great alternative to traditional breadcrumbs!

Ingredients

Directions

  1. Prep the Chicken:
  2. Pound the chicken breasts to even thickness (about 1/2 inch). Season with salt and pepper.
  3. Prepare Breading Stations:
  4. In one bowl: Matzo meal + garlic powder + paprika
  5. Second bowl: Lightly beaten eggs
  6. Third bowl: Flour
  7. Dredge Chicken:
  8. First coat chicken in flour
  9. Dip into egg wash
  10. Then coat thoroughly in the matzo meal mixture
  11. Press lightly so the coating sticks
  12. Fry the Chicken:
  13. Heat oil in a skillet over medium heat. Fry cutlets 3–4 minutes per side or until golden and fully cooked (internal temp 165°F/74°C).
  14. Drain and Serve:
  15. Drain on paper towels. Serve warm with lemon wedges or your favorite dipping sauce.
